    Hilary Duff is dating again.

    The 28-year-old actress officially divorced her husband Mike Comrie in February this year following six years of marriage but it seems she's wasting no time getting back into the dating scene as she's reportedly romancing her personal trainer Jason Walsh on a "casual" basis for now.


    A source told E! News: "The pair have been spending a lot of time with each other in recent months, both in the gym and out at various restaurants to enjoy some fine dining, and it seems this budding romance began as a friendship."

    The duo were most recently spotted on a dinner date at Pizzeria il Fico in Los Angeles and were seen devouring some cheesy slices while watching an NBA game.

    The insider explained: "It was just the two of them, but it was a busy night, so the restaurant was packed and they were watching the game like everyone else.

    "They looked like they were having fun because the game was crazy but I didn't notice them acting affectionate of anything like that. They were just watching and cheering with everybody in the restaurant."

    It's believed the former Disney star is keen to keep her romance under wraps for now because she doesn't want to confuse her four-year-old son Luca, whom she has with her ex-partner Mike, until she's sure she's found the real deal.

    Hilary split from the retired hockey player in January 2014 but insisted at the time that the break-up was amicable.

    Despite initial rumours suggesting the duo were trying to rekindle their romance, the singer dropped jaws when she filed for divorce just over a year later in February 2015.

    The legal dissolution of their marriage took place 12 months after that and it was agreed Hilary and Mike - who had a pre-nuptial agreement in place - will share custody of their son Luca and neither will pay spousal support.

    Meanwhile, although the couple are no longer together, Hilary recently claimed she's still really close to the 35-year-old sportsman for the sake of Luca.

    She said recently: "We are good friends and we laugh a lot. And we have a great communication and we share pictures when one is not with Luca. He's great, we are great and we keep on trucking. Mike and I were very in love when we met.

    "We both really wanted to get married. I'd been working since the age of 11 or 12, so making that choice at a young age seemed right for me.

    Maybe it wasn't, but we spent the majority of our time together really happy."
